What Is Identity and Access Management?
IAM is a framework of policies, technologies, and processes that manage digital identities and control user access to resources. Think of it as a security guard at the entrance of a building. The guard checks your ID, verifies your permission to enter, and decides which rooms you can access. In the digital world, IAM systems perform similar tasks by authenticating users and authorizing their access to applications, data, and networks.
IAM covers several key functions:
Authentication: Confirming a user’s identity, often through passwords, biometrics, or multi-factor authentication.
Authorization: Granting or denying access to resources based on user roles or permissions.
User Management: Creating, updating, and deleting user accounts and their access rights.
Audit and Compliance: Tracking user activity and access to meet security policies and regulations.
By managing these functions, IAM helps organizations and individuals reduce the risk of unauthorized access and data breaches.
Why IAM Matters for Your Security
Every time you log into an online account, you rely on IAM systems to protect your information. Weak or stolen credentials can lead to identity theft, financial loss, or privacy violations. Here are some reasons why IAM is essential for your security:
Protects Sensitive Data
IAM ensures that only authorized users can access sensitive information such as bank details, medical records, or personal emails. This reduces the chance of data leaks or misuse.
Prevents Unauthorized Access
By enforcing strong authentication methods and access controls, IAM blocks hackers and unauthorized users from entering your accounts or systems.
Supports Compliance with Laws
Many industries must follow strict data protection laws. IAM helps meet these requirements by controlling access and maintaining detailed logs of user activity.
Improves User Experience
Modern IAM solutions offer single sign-on (SSO) and password management tools, making it easier and safer to access multiple services without juggling many passwords.
How IAM Works in Everyday Life
You interact with IAM systems more often than you might realize. Here are some common examples:
Logging into Your Email or Social Media
When you enter your username and password, the system authenticates you. If you use two-factor authentication, you provide a second proof, like a code sent to your phone.
Accessing Work Systems Remotely
Companies use IAM to verify employees before granting access to internal networks or cloud services. This protects company data from outsiders.
Using Online Banking
Banks use IAM to secure your account, often requiring multiple authentication steps and monitoring for unusual activity.
Shopping Online
E-commerce sites use IAM to protect your payment information and personal details during checkout.
Best Practices to Protect Your Identity and Access
While organizations implement IAM systems, you also play a vital role in protecting your digital identity. Here are some practical tips:
Use Strong, Unique Passwords
Avoid common or reused passwords. Consider using a password manager to generate and store complex passwords securely.
Enable Multi-Factor Authentication (MFA)
MFA adds an extra layer of security by requiring a second form of verification, such as a fingerprint or a temporary code.
Review Account Permissions Regularly
Check which apps and services have access to your accounts and remove those you no longer use or trust.
Be Cautious with Personal Information
Limit the amount of personal data you share online and be mindful of phishing attempts that try to steal your credentials.
Keep Software Updated
Regular updates fix security vulnerabilities that attackers might exploit to bypass IAM controls.
The Future of Identity and Access Management
IAM continues to evolve as technology advances and cyber threats grow more sophisticated. Some trends shaping the future include:
Biometric Authentication
Fingerprints, facial recognition, and voice scans offer more secure and convenient ways to verify identity.
Zero Trust Security Models
These models assume no user or device is automatically trusted, requiring continuous verification before granting access.
Decentralized Identity
Users gain more control over their digital identities, reducing reliance on centralized databases that can be hacked.
Artificial Intelligence (AI) and Machine Learning
AI helps detect unusual access patterns and respond to threats faster.
Understanding these developments can help you stay ahead in protecting your digital identity.
